Demi-Gods and Semi-Devils (2021): A Modern Retelling of a Wuxia Classic

The 2021 adaptation of “Demi-Gods and Semi-Devils”, based on Jin Yong’s legendary wuxia novel, is a visually stunning and emotionally gripping series that brings the timeless tale to life for a new generation. With its intricate storytelling, breathtaking martial arts choreography, and compelling performances, this 50-episode drama has captivated audiences worldwide. Let’s delve into what makes this adaptation stand out.


A Faithful Yet Fresh Adaptation

Jin Yong’s original novel, “Demi-Gods and Semi-Devils” (Tian Long Ba Bu), is one of the most celebrated works in Chinese literature. It weaves together the lives of three protagonists—Qiao Feng (also known as Xiao Feng), Duan Yu, and Xu Zhu—whose fates are intertwined by loyalty, betrayal, love, and tragedy. The 2021 version stays true to the essence of the source material while modernizing certain aspects to appeal to contemporary viewers.

Unlike earlier adaptations such as the 2003 version, which had a more traditional production style, this latest retelling benefits from advancements in cinematography and special effects. The result is a polished visual experience that enhances the epic scale of the story without overshadowing its emotional depth.


Stellar Performances by the Cast

One of the highlights of this adaptation is its cast. Each actor delivers nuanced performances that bring their characters to life:

  • Qiao Feng/Xiao Feng: Played masterfully by Tony Yan (Yan Yikuan), Qiao Feng is a tragic hero whose journey is marked by betrayal and heartbreak. Yan’s portrayal captures both his physical prowess as a martial artist and his emotional vulnerability as a man torn between duty and personal loss.
  • Duan Yu: Bai Shu takes on the role of Duan Yu, the Crown Prince of Dali who initially abhors violence but eventually masters martial arts through unexpected circumstances. His unyielding love for Wang Yuyan adds layers to his character.
  • Xu Zhu: Zhang Tian Yang portrays Xu Zhu with a mix of innocence and intensity. As a monk who finds himself entangled in worldly affairs, Xu Zhu’s transformation throughout the series is both poignant and inspiring.

The chemistry among these three leads strengthens their bond as sworn brothers—a central theme in the story.


Martial Arts Choreography at Its Best

The fight scenes in “Demi-Gods and Semi-Devils” (2021) are nothing short of spectacular. From intricate hand-to-hand combat sequences to awe-inspiring displays of internal energy techniques (qi gong), every battle feels meticulously crafted. The production team deserves immense credit for creating action scenes that are not only visually impressive but also integral to character development.

For instance, Qiao Feng’s fighting style reflects his straightforward personality—powerful yet unpretentious—while Duan Yu’s techniques emphasize agility and precision. These subtle details add authenticity to each character’s martial arts journey.


Themes That Resonate Across Generations

At its core, “Demi-Gods and Semi-Devils” explores universal themes such as loyalty, identity, love, and sacrifice. Qiao Feng’s struggle with his heritage as a Khitan amidst Han Chinese society raises questions about cultural identity and prejudice—a topic that remains relevant today.

Similarly, Duan Yu’s unwavering pursuit of Wang Yuyan despite her initial indifference speaks to themes of perseverance in love. Meanwhile, Xu Zhu’s journey from monkhood to embracing worldly responsibilities highlights personal growth through unexpected challenges.

These timeless themes ensure that Jin Yong’s story continues to resonate with audiences across different cultures and eras.


Production Quality: A Feast for the Eyes

The 2021 adaptation spares no expense when it comes to production quality. From elaborate set designs that recreate ancient China’s landscapes to intricately designed costumes reflecting each character’s status and personality—the attention to detail is remarkable.

The use of CGI enhances key moments without feeling overdone. For example, scenes involving mystical martial arts techniques or large-scale battles are rendered seamlessly, adding an extra layer of excitement without detracting from realism.


Why This Version Stands Out

While previous adaptations have their merits, this version stands out due to its balanced approach—it honors Jin Yong’s original vision while incorporating modern storytelling techniques. The pacing ensures that all 50 episodes feel essential; there are no filler moments or unnecessary subplots.

Moreover, this adaptation places greater emphasis on character development than some earlier versions did. By delving deeper into each protagonist’s motivations and struggles, it creates an emotionally engaging narrative that keeps viewers invested until the very end.
